| 2 | Summary | 
| 3 | ------- | 
| 4 | This directory contains ASM implementations of the functions | 
| 5 | longest_match() and inflate_fast(). | 
| 6 | |
| 7 | |
| 8 | Use instructions | 
| 9 | ---------------- | 
| 10 | Assemble using MASM, and copy the object files into the zlib source | 
| 11 | directory, then run the appropriate makefile, as suggested below. You can | 
| 12 | donwload MASM from here: | 
| 13 | |
| 14 | http://www.microsoft.com/downloads/details.aspx?displaylang=en&FamilyID=7a1c9da0-0510-44a2-b042-7ef370530c64 | 
| 15 | |
| 16 | You can also get objects files here: | 
| 17 | |
| 18 | http://www.winimage.com/zLibDll/zlib124_masm_obj.zip | 
| 19 | |
| 20 | Build instructions | 
| 21 | ------------------ | 
| 22 | * With Microsoft C and MASM: | 
| 23 | nmake -f win32/Makefile.msc LOC="-DASMV -DASMINF" OBJA="match686.obj inffas32.obj" | 
| 24 | |
| 25 | * With Borland C and TASM: | 
| 26 | make -f win32/Makefile.bor LOCAL_ZLIB="-DASMV -DASMINF" OBJA="match686.obj inffas32.obj" OBJPA="+match686c.obj+match686.obj+inffas32.obj" |
